What is the Application for Replacement Driver Authority?
The Application for Replacement Driver Authority is a crucial form for public passenger vehicle drivers in New South Wales (NSW), Australia. This application facilitates the process of obtaining a replacement authority card, which is essential for drivers to operate legally under the Passenger Transport Act 1990. By obtaining this form, drivers can ensure compliance with regulations while maintaining their ability to provide services to the public.
This application is significant for public passenger vehicle drivers as it addresses situations where authority cards may be lost, stolen, or damaged, ensuring uninterrupted service provision.

Required Documents and Supporting Materials for Your Application
To successfully complete the Application for Replacement Driver Authority, applicants must provide a list of required documents. These may include:
-
NSW driver's licence or equivalent identification
-
Two recent photographs
-
Any additional documents that support the reason for the replacement
Ensuring the accuracy of these documents is critical to the application’s approval process.
How to Fill Out the Application for Replacement Driver Authority Online (Step-by-Step)
Completing the Application for Replacement Driver Authority online involves several steps:
-
Access the NSW driver authority form 1708 through the designated portal.
-
Fill in your personal information, including family name, given names, address, date of birth, and driver licence number.
-
Provide your driver authority number and reason for replacement.
-
Attach your signed declaration, confirming the accuracy of the provided information.
-
Submit the application as instructed.
These steps help ensure that the application is filled out correctly and promptly.

Who is eligible to apply for the Replacement Driver Authority?
To be eligible for the Replacement Driver Authority, you must be a driver of a public passenger vehicle in New South Wales and need to replace your authority card due to loss or damage.
What supporting documents are required with the application?
You must provide a copy of your NSW driver's license, proof of identification that verifies your address, and two current photographs along with the completed application form.
Where can I submit the completed application form?
The completed application form can be submitted electronically through PDF Filler or printed and mailed to the relevant authority office in New South Wales.
How long does it take to process the application?
Processing times for the Replacement Driver Authority application can vary, but generally, it may take a few weeks. It's advisable to apply well in advance of any required deadlines.
What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out the form?
Common mistakes include providing incorrect personal information, failing to attach required documents like photos or identification, and neglecting to sign the application form.
Do I need to notarize my application?
No, notarization is not required for the Application for Replacement Driver Authority. You only need to sign the form to declare that the information you provided is accurate.
